Oxygen Balance
A concept in chemistry indicating the relative amount of oxygen available for reactions, important in evaluating the explosive potential of chemicals.
RDX
An abbreviation for Royal Demolition Explosive or Research Department Explosive, a highly energetic nitroamine used as an explosive.

RDX has a negative oxygen balance, meaning it does not have enough oxygen in its molecular structure to completely oxidize its carbon and hydrogen content into carbon dioxide and water.
